On Sun, Jan 30, 2011 at 5:02 PM, Rice Yeh <[email protected]> wrote: > Hi, > Hi, > I just find that registering servlet from apache cxf, CXFNonSpringSerlvet, > to alias "/" will cause problem when running on Pax Web. The problem is that > the method getBaseAddress(Message) in org.apache.cxf.jaxrs.utils. > HttpUtils class will wrongly return the the request address ("a/b/c") > appended with "/", that is ("a/b/c/"), instead of the correct servlet path > ("/"). I think that this is more likely a bug of Pax Web because there is > no such probem when running on felix's own http service implementation > org.apache.felix.http.bundle.
Don't be too quick to compare with Felix own Http service, since one of the reasons Pax Web was created was because Felix http service did not follow the OSGi Http Service specification (which may or may not have been corrected). Also, I don't understand the 'problem'. How can a method call in CXF be a bug in Pax Web?
